2. MEMBERSHIP

The membership of the Society is open to any person who has attained the age of maturity and fulfills the Terms and conditions of the Society but subject to approval of the Governing Body of the Society.

There shall be three types of membership as mentioned hereunder:

(i) Founder Life Members

The signatories to the Memorandum of Association as desirous persons and who are also the Members of First Governing Body shall be called Founder Life Members of the Society and jointly they will be called Board of Founder Life Members.

(ii) Life Members

All major individuals who have attained the age of maturity and who fulfills the Terms and conditions of the Society may apply to the Secretary on prescribed form to become a member of the Society and the Society may enroll such a person on payment of admission fee, as member of the Society.

The request so received shall be placed by the Secretary in consultation with the President before the Governing Body and the Governing Body may approve or disapprove the name,

(iii)  Honorary Members

The Governing Body may enroll any person as a Honorary Member for a period of one year only. This period may be extended in case of a specific person as deem fit by the Governing Body.

Note: If the membership is not approved by the Governing Body the reason for refusal shall be communicated to the concerned person/ applicant.

10. GENERAL BODY

a) Constitution of General Body

All the members of the Society shall constitute the ‘GENERAL BODY’ of the Society.

b) Meetings

(i) The meetings of the General Body shall be held at least once in a

(ii) The emergency meeting of the General Body may be held at any time as desired by the Governing

c) Venue of Meetings

The time, date and place of meeting shall be decided by the Governing Body and shall be notified to all members on roll of the Society with not less than 15 days clear notice and emergency meeting may be summoned with a 3 day notice.

d) Quorum

The quorum of the General Body meetings shall be 2/3rd of the members on roll of the Society.

In the absence of the requisite quorum in any meeting, the meeting shall be adjourned for number of days as decided by the present members in the meeting and no quorum shall be required in the meeting reconvened after adjournment. However the meeting cannot be adjourned beyond 7 days.

11. GOVERNING BODY

The management and administration of the affairs of the Society or control and supervision of the activities taken up the Society together with all its property of any nature or sort shall rest in the hands of the Governing Body.

a) Strength

The strength of the Governing Body (including office bearers and executive members) shall not be less than 7 (seven) and not more than 21 (twenty one).

b) Composition

The composition of the Governing body shall be as under:-

(i) PRESIDENT :
(ii) SECRETARY :
(iii) TREASURER :
(iv) MEMBERS (EXECUTIVE) :

c) Term

The term of every Governing Body shall be Three Years.

d) Notice

Minimum 15 days clear notice shall be required for the Governing Body meeting enclosing the agenda specifying date, time, place and the general nature of business to be discussed at such Governing Body meeting.

e) Quorum

Quorum of every Governing Body meeting shall be 2/3rd of the total strength of the Governing Body (including Office bearers and executive members)

In the absence of the requisite quorum in any meeting, the meeting shall be adjourned for number of days as decided by the present members in the meeting and no quorum shall be required in the meeting reconvened after adjournment. However, the meeting cannot be adjourned beyond 7 days.

f) Meetings

Governing Body meeting shall be held once in 3 months (or as and when the Governing Body of the Society may decide from time to time).

g) Emergency Meetings:

The Emergency meeting of the Governing Body may be called by 24 hour notice but quorum for the same shall be 2/3rd of the total strength of the Governing Body of the Society.

h) Venue of Meetings

The time, date and place of the meeting shall be decided by the General Secretary/Secretary in consultation with the President and shall be notified to all members of the Governing Body with a clear notice of seven days.

i) Filling up of Vacancies

In case of any vacancy the President in Consultation with the General Secretary/Secretary may fill-up the vacancy(s) by nomination out of the members of the Society for the remaining period of the term of the Governing Body.

12. POWERS & DUTIES OF OFFICE BEARERS

a) President

(i) Every meeting of the Society, Governing Body, General Body shall be headed by the President or any person authorized by the President from time to

(ii) In case of equality of votes in any meeting, the President has the power to cast an extra vote to decide the

(iii) In case of any matters requiring an urgent decision and sufficient time is not available to call for a Governing Body meeting, the President shall have the powers to decide the issue/ matter. However the President shall bring the matter to the notice of Governing Body at the earliest

(iv) All the documents on behalf of the Society shall be signed by at least two members of the Governing Body including President except the documents specifically mentioned in the Memorandum of

b) Secretary

(i) Shall be responsible for the overall functioning of the Society as per procedure and norms laid down in the Memorandum of Association as well as in the Rules and Regulations of the Society.

(ii) Shall maintain all records of the Society and also supervise the accounts maintained by the Treasurer.

(iii) Shall submit annual report on audit of accounts of the Society in the General Body meeting of the Society.

(iv) To prepare agenda of the meetings and circulate the same in the members with the approval of the President.

(v) To call meetings of the Society with the approval of the President and circulate the same timely in the members of the Society.

(vi) To do all acts, deeds and things within the Memorandum of Association as well as Rules and Regulations of the Society to promote the activities of the Society at all levels and to achieve the Aims and Objects of the Society.

c) Treasurer

(i) Shall keep the accounts of receipts and expenditure of the SOCIETY in proper books of accounts.

(ii) All receipts shall be deposited in the bank account.

(iii) All payments shall be made after passing the expenditure by the authorized person as mentioned in Memorandum of Association or Rules & Regulations of the Society.

13. SOURCE OF INCOME

The source of income of the Society shall be as under:

(i) Admission Fee and subscription fee from the members of the Society.

(ii) Donations, gifts or voluntary contributions in cash or kind from the members of the society, any other person or entity or earnings from movable & immovable properties, if any.

(iii) Fund collected by the society through any cultural programme, exhibitions or any function organized by the society.

The funds of the Society shall be utilized only for the attainment of the aims and objects of the Society.

14. OPERATION OF BANK ACCOUNTS

The Bank accounts of the Society shall be operated in any scheduled bank by the President and any Member/Treasurer/Secretary of the Society under the joint signatures.

15. FINANCIAL YEAR

The financial year of the Society shall start from 1st Day of April to 31st Day of March next year.

16. MINUTES OF MEETINGS

The minutes of the meeting of all the Bodies shall be recorded by the Secretary.

17. AUDIT OF ACCOUNTS

The accounts of the SOCIETY shall be audited by qualified auditor appointed by the Governing Body.

18. ELECTION

(i) The election of all the Office Bearers and four Executive Members shall be held after every three years in the General Body meetings and mode of the election shall be through secret ballot

(ii) The election of the Office bearers and four Executive Members of the Governing Body shall be conducted by the Election Officer duly appointed by the Governing Body with approval of 1/3rd of the members on the roll of the society. The decision of the Election Officer in conducting of the election shall be final until unless decided otherwise by the General Body with 3/4th majority of

The election proceedings after every election shall be supplied to the Registrar of Societies as per provisions laid down under the Societies Registration Act, 1860, as applicable to Name of the State..

19. ANNUAL LIST OF GOVERNING BODY (SECTION 4)

Once in a year a list of office bearers and Executive members of the Governing Body of SOCIETY shall be filed with the office of the Registrar of Societies, ____as is required under section 4 of the Societies Registration Act, 1860.

20. LEGAL PROCEEDINGS (SECTION 6)

The SOCIETY may sue or be sued in the name of the President or Secretary as per provisions laid down under Section 6 of the Societies Registration Act, 1860, as applicable to Name of the State.

21. AMENDMENTS (SECTION 12 & 12 A)

Any amendment in the Memorandum of Association and Rules & Regulations shall be carried out as per provisions and procedures laid down under section 12 and 12 A of the Societies Registration 1860, as applicable to Name of the State

22. DISSOLUTION AND ADJUSTMENT OF AFFAIRS (SECTION 13 & 14)

If the SOCIETY needs to be dissolved it shall be dissolved as per provisions laid down under section 13 & 14 of the societies Registration Act, 1860 as applicable to Name of the State.
